Final Version of Medal of Honor 1999 Fan Remake Released on Unreal Engine 4
GAMES

The final version of the Medal of Honor 1999 fan remake is now available. Version 1.1 brings a cut mission back as additional content. This release marks the end of the project.

Version 1.1 adds a cut mission as bonus content.

Developer Elber created this Unreal Engine 4 remake of the classic 1999 first-person shooter. The remake lets players experience the entire original game with modern graphics. It is a fan project, not an official release.

Version 1.1 includes numerous tweaks and improvements based on community feedback. The exact changelog is not available, but the update refines gameplay and visuals. The remake covers all missions from the original Medal of Honor.

Elber confirms no further updates are planned.

The added cut mission was previously removed from the original game. It now appears as bonus content in the remake. Players can download the final version worldwide.

This fan remake updates the 1999 classic with Unreal Engine 4 technology. It offers improved textures, lighting, and effects while preserving the original level design. The project has been in development for some time.

Elber confirmed that Version 1.1 is the final release. No further updates are planned. The remake is available for download now.
